Are you religious? Do you sometimes feel you have been trapped into playing a game called "church"? In this book Mr. Ridenour talks about religious hypocrisy, shows why "religion" has failed and points to true Christianity and a faith that is more than "fire insurance." The New Testament book of Romans is presented in its entirety in the crisp modern language of the "Living Letters" paraphrase. Interspersed is vital, contemporary commentary, "to-the-point" cartoons and first-person testimonies of outstanding people you know and admire.
